    Cover by Joe Orlando. Stories by Al Feldstein, Jack Oleck, John Larner, and Richard Smith. Art by Jack Kamen, Joe Orlando, Reed Crandall, and Johnny Craig. Part of EC's Picto-Fiction line, published in response to the Comics Code, featuring tales of law and outlaws in text stories copiously illustrated by EC's lineup of artists. A private eye investigating a woman's disappearance finds a vital clue in a mystery novel, but fails to notice the title, "Fall Guy For Murder," adapted from a story that originally appeared in Crime Suspenstories (1950-55 E.C. Comics) #18. In a noirish story, a chance encounter on the street gets Ben involved with the dangerous lives of Myra and her sister. Another historic moment occurs in Mother's Day (adapted from a story that originally appeared in Crime Suspenstories (1950-55 E.C. Comics) #21), when writer Al Feldstein uses the soon-to-be-famous moniker "Alfred E. Neuman." Vivid cover by Joe Orlando definitely would not have passed muster with the new Comics Code. Fall Guy For Murder; The Sisters; Fools Gold; Farewell To Arms; Mothers Day 8 1/2-in. x 11-in., 60 pages, Full Color. Cover price $0.25.

    Cover by Reed Crandall. Stories by Al Feldstein, Jack Oleck, John Larner, and Maxwell Williams. Art by Jack Davis, Joe Orlando, Reed Crandall, Graham Ingels and Johnny Craig. Part of EC's Picto-Fiction line, published in response to the Comics Code, featuring tales of law and outlaws in text stories copiously illustrated by EC's lineup of artists. A movie stand-in plots to permanently replace a famous movie star, in a story adapted from "Cut!" which originally appeared in Crime Suspenstories (1950-55 E.C. Comics) #9. Condemned man Arnold tells the priest who's come for last rites why and how he murdered his wife. Norman and Sally conspire to kill Norman's wife in Pieces of Hate (adapted from "In Each and Every Package" in Crime Suspenstories (1950-55 E.C. Comics) #22, written by Al Feldstein using the soon-to-be-famous moniker "Alfred E. Neuman." Ax-wielding maniac cover by Reed Crandall is actually kind of tame for EC. Motive; Fair Trade; Clean Sweep; Screenplay For Murder; Pieces Of Hate. Final issue of the series; a third issue was planned, but not printed until the modern era, in EC Picto-Fiction HC Set (2006 Gemstone) #1. 8 1/2-in. x 11-in., 60 pages, Full Color.     Cover pencils by Jack Kirby, inks by Wally Wood. First appearance of the Matador in The Mysterious Masked Matador!, script by Stan Lee, art by Wally Wood [as Wallace Wood]; A disgraced matador turns criminal to have his revenge on humanity; Daredevil stops the criminal's incessant cape waving. Daredevil's costume now has "DD" instead of just a "D." Daredevil pin-up (Wood art, though the buildings look like they were penciled by Jack Kirby). 36 pgs. Cover price $0.12. Cover price $0.12.

    "In Mortal Combat with Sub-Mariner!" Written by Stan Lee. Art and cover by Wally Wood. Namor hires Franklin and Murdock to sue the human race on his behalf. When this doesn't work, he gets himself arrested so he can have his day in court. Realizing humanity won't listen, the Sub-Mariner goes on a rampage which brings Daredevil into the (hopeless) fray. Namor returns to the sea out of respect for DD and to stop Krang from taking over Atlantis. Sub-Mariner/Daredevil pin-up by Wood. Note: First appearance of Daredevil's red costume. 36 pages, full color. Cover price $0.12.
